CCTV operators in Hounslow call off pay strike

Strikes by London borough of Hounslow CCTV operators employed by NSL have ended after a deal for the workers’ outstanding 2023 pay claim was reached.

Due to Hounslow council changing contracts, the workers transferred employment in December 2023 from Serco to NSL with the same pay, terms and conditions.

However, their pay claim for 2023, which was tabled at the beginning of that year with Serco, was not settled until the workers announced strikes would begin on 2 September.

All strikes have now been called off after a deal, which will see the workers receive back pay from April 2023 to November 2023, was reached.
